Question: Still can't sleep on 50mg of temazepam I take 450mg of efexor daily. Still get negative thoughts & stress out easily. Get frustrated & need to escape situations. Can't stop angry thoughts. Can I take higher dose of temazepam ?
doctor
Answered by Dr. Seikhoo Bishnoi (51 minutes later)
Brief Answer:
Antidepressants with sedative action

Detailed Answer:
Hello thanks for asking from HCM

I can understand your concern. You are on Temazepam 50 mg per day, 450 mg venlafaxine per day. You are not able to stop angry thoughts, you need to escape situations. You are not able to sleep properly even with 50 mg dosing.

As per my opinion the doses of Temazepam you are taking already high and still you are not able to sleep properly. Most likely you have developed tolerance to this drug and as per my opinion the dose should not be increased. Increasing the dose may help in sleeping but ultimately high doses will fail to induce sleep.

I would advise you to consult your psychiatrist for the problem of sleep and poor control of depressive symptoms. Some other antidepressants like MIRTAZAPINE can help to induce good sleep and it will help in controlling the depressive symptoms also.
Trazodon is one more alternative drug. The drug helps in good sleep in individuals who fail to respond to conventional hypnotics. The drug is also a non-abuse potential drug so safe to use. Most likely the reason of poor sleep is depressive symptoms and control of depression will result in improvement of sleep.

Alternatively for immediate relief medicines like zolpidem, zopiclone can be used along with your drugs. These drugs help to induce sleep and temazapam will maintain it.

I would advise you to consult your psychiatrist regarding these drugs. These drugs are prescription medicines and need proper prescription.

Apart from that try to improve your sleep hygiene as it will help in improving sleep.

- Fix your time to go to bed.
- Use your bed only for sleeping and not for watching TV or reading anything.
- Avoid tea, coffee, any activating substance or even alcohol in evening hours.
- Bathing with hot water in evening will help in getting good sleep.
- Don't think about not getting sleep again and again. Excessive worries about not getting sleep or ruminations result in further deterioration. If you don't get sleep with in 10 minutes of going to bed then get up from bed.
- Light exercise in evening will help in getting you good sleep.
